Onboarding note — EXIF scrubbing, Larchmere Uploads. Every inbound image passes through the scrub worker, which strips GPS, serial, and timestamp tags before storage; originals are discarded. For the security review: scrub results are signed so downstream services can verify nothing bypassed the worker. The signing credential lives in the worker's env file, on the following line.

env line for yahaf-kageg: VAULT_KEY5=978f5

## Bloomgate Runbook — Filter Layer

KestrelKV fronts all reads with a bloom filter (service: Bloomgate) to cut negative lookups. False-positive rate is tuned per shard; filter rebuilds run hourly from the compaction log. Security note: filter contents leak key existence, so the rebuild endpoint is internal-only and mTLS-enforced. No key material transits Bloomgate. Audit events go to the Larkwood sink. The effective production configuration for Bloomgate is as follows.

service settings:
ralael:
  pin: 7453
  tenant: zorath
  seal: seal_087806e4
  metrics_host: metrics.ralael.paliqworks.example
  standby_team: fraath
  escalation: praok-istiel
  nonce: 10e083

## Deployment: log sampling

The Murmurline gateway emits roughly two million log lines per hour, so we sample aggressively in production. Errors are always kept; debug lines are sampled at a fixed rate per route. Sampling is applied at the collector, not in the service. The collector ships with these values.

settings of fahag-haduf:
[ulaox]
port = 8443
region = south-2
host = ulaox.lumiccorp.internal
timeout_ms = 500
retries = 8